Near Miss Between Delta Flight and Air Force Jet Sets Off Literal Alarm Bells
A Delta flight nearly collided with an Air Force jet. NurPhoto/NurPhoto via Getty Images
A Delta flight nearly collided with an Air Force jet over Washington, D.C., setting off warning alarms in the passenger plane’s cockpit on Friday, according to CNN. Delta flight 2983, carrying 131 passengers, took off from Ronald Reagan Airport while four of the military’s T-38 Talons were inbound to Arlington National Cemetery for a flyover. One of the aircraft swiped close enough to trigger a warning on the Delta Airbus, after which air traffic controllers issued corrective directions to both planes, the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) told CNN in a statement. The FAA will investigate the incident, it said. The close call was near the site of the collision between an American Airlines flight and Blackhawk military helicopter that killed 67 people two months ago. A string of American aviation disasters and near misses over the past few months have raised concerns about air safety as President Donald Trump and Elon Musk’s Department of Government Efficiency have sought to cut the federal workforce, including at the FAA.
The estimated death toll from a 7.7-magnitude earthquake Friday that was centered in Myanmar, but which led to casualties in neighboring countries as well, is likely to be at least 10,000, according to models by the United States Geological Survey. The quake’s epicenter was only 10 miles from Mandalay, the war-torn country’s second-largest city, which has an estimated population of 1.5 million. A 6.4-magnitude aftershock occurred minutes later, according to the USGS, with less powerful ones striking over the following few hours. The densely populated region, combined with the integrity of structures, has factored into experts’ high fatality forecasts. In addition to Myanmar, damage also occurred in Bangkok, Thailand, with a partially built skyscraper tumbling down. The number dead from that alone is at least eight, with dozens more missing, authorities said. Shaking was also felt in Bangladesh, Vietnam, and China. Both the United Nations and the United States have indicated they will provide assistance.

Death Row Inmate Wants Leniency for Morbid Obesity
A death row inmate in Florida is asking for mercy due to his “morbid” obesity. Michael Tanzi, 48, wants “leniency” for his scheduled execution next month due to health issues including his weight. His lawyer’s appeal reads that Tanzi “is morbidly obese and suffers from severe chronic sciatica,” alongside “hyperlipidemia, uncontrolled hypertension, and gastroesophageal reflux disease.” According to NBC News, Tanzi claims that his lethal injection execution would violate the Constitution’s Eighth Amendment, which prohibits cruel and unusual punishment. “The existing protocols for lethal injection do not contemplate the execution of someone with obesity and uncontrolled medical conditions, like Mr. Tanzi’s, that are likely to complicate the lethal injection process,” the appeal reads, according to the outlet. Tanzi was arrested in 2000 for kidnapping a woman, then killing her. Florida’s Attorney General denied the appeal, and wrote that his concerns were “meritless.” Despite the rejection, his lawyers are asking the court to undo the AG’s order.

The verdict is in on who Republican voters think should resign over the Signal leak, according to a poll by J.L. Partners for the Daily Mail. This follows the bombshell revelations by Atlantic editor-in-chief Jeffrey Goldberg, who was accidentally added to a group chat about bombing Houthi targets in Yemen by Trump’s National Security Advisor Mike Waltz.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th revealed the exact time for the attack in the group chat. Although the attack on March 15 was successful, voters are not pleased with the lack of precaution showed by Trump’s national security team. The poll reveals that 38 percent of Republicans think Hegseth needs to resign, with only 33 percent supporting him and the rest unsure. While Waltz was the one who added Goldberg, only 33 percent of Republicans say he needs to go and 32 percent saying he should stay. “The Signal drama seems to have cut past the usual battle lines, and the public thinks it a sackable offense regardless of their politics,” J.L. Partners co-founder James Johnson told the Daily Mail.

The search for a Queensland, Australia police inspector who went missing while surfing has been called off after a three-day effort that included help from his friend, Thor star Chris Hemsworth. Jay Notaro, 45, was reportedly surfing in New South Wales when he disappeared on Tuesday morning. His surfboard was found washed up on the shore with its leg-rope attached. Hemsworth, who frequently surfed with Notaro, was spotted speaking to authorities near the beach on Wednesday. The air and land search was called off on Friday, with Notaro’s father mourning his son’s disappearance in a social media. “The family is of course naturally devastated. This hole in our lives will never be filled. We are heart broken. Such a tragic accident,” he wrote, reported News.com.au. Notaro’s father went on to thank police and “all the friends and colleagues that attended to help in any way they could.” Dan Purdie, the Queensland minister for police and emergency services, posted a tribute on Facebook, remembering Notaro as a “dedicated officer who lived and breathed the values of our police.”
